*strong text*我想做的是从我的特征线内容到一行段落
示例我的var_dump结果:
string(212)"(73857,"2012-02-02 03:18:44","TXT",60143836234);"
string(122)"(73858,"2012-02-02 03:20:08","WAP",60143836234);"
string(211)"(73859,"2012-02-02 08:21:47","TXT",60163348563,);"
我想成为什么:
string(555)"(73857,"2012-02-02 03:18:44","TXT",60143836234
更新(这是我的代码,$i是换行记录,如果我能把换行改为一行,我会放在一个新文件中)
foreach($get_line_feed_content as $i) {
$add_special_char = "(".$i.");";
var_dump($add_special_char);
if(!empty($i)){
$stringData = $final_content;
fwrite($save, $stringData);
fclose($save);
}
}
知道吗?
感谢并高度赞赏您的回答
你只是想把字符串粘在一起吗?我看不出你的垃圾堆有任何断线。
如果是这样的话,就这样做:
$finalString = $string1 . $string2 . $string3;
var_dump($finalString); //Strings should be glued as one.
然而,如果每条线都表示为数组中的一个元素:
$stringsArray = array('string1', 'string2', 'string3');
$finalString = implode("", $stringsArray);
var_dump($finalString);
对于您最近的更新,我会这样做:
$newString = '';
foreach($get_line_feed_content as $i) {
$newString .= "(".$i.");"; //concatenate
var_dump($newString); //You will get a lot of dumps and with each dump, a new string should be appended to it.
if(!empty($i)){
fwrite($save, $newString);
fclose($save);
}
}
如果你想粘合字符串,你可以这样做:
$data = $string1.$string2.$string3;
如果你有字符串数组,这样做:
$strings = array('text1','text2','text3');
$data = implode('', $strings);